Shilin International Torch Festival lights up SW China
Share - WeChat
![]() |
| Girls wearing traditional Yi costumes dance at the opening ceremony of the annual Shilin International Torch Festival in Shilin, Yunnan province, on July 17, 2017. [Photo/VCG] |
Related Stories
Most Popular


































